My grandmother was a quilter, so was my mother and they both embroider, something they passed on to me at an early age. My granny quilted with old clothing being born around 1880 and my mother after I started sewing used my scraps. My mother's quilts always told a story of my life in fabric. Neither of them used an electric sewing machine, they perferred an old treadle machine.

I got my first sewing machine when I was 14. I took sewing in high school, industrial sewing and later tailoring, which I really enjoyed. Our first project was to make a coat and after that introduction I went on to make all my coats.

At one point I had a closet full of designer clothes that I was truly proud of. I started crocheting when I was 18, having a real interest in knitting but couldn't get the hang of it. I finally learned to knit in 2008, now in my fifties but I got it and I love it.
